1. Southeast Asia on a Shoestring

Highlights of a Budget Southeast Asia Itinerary

Southeast Asia is the king of budget travel itineraries. From Thailandโ€™s night markets to Vietnamโ€™s stunning bays, you can eat, sleep, and explore for less than $30 a day.

Donโ€™t miss:

  • Bangkokโ€™s street eats
  • Cambodiaโ€™s Angkor Wat
  • Vietnamโ€™s Ha Long Bay
  • Laosโ€™ laid-back charm

Travel Hacks for Asia Backpackers

5. Indiaโ€™s Golden Triangle on a Budget

Key Attractions and Affordable Routes

The route from Delhi to Agra to Jaipur is Indiaโ€™s cultural treasure trove. You can travel by train, eat for $5 a day, and stay in charming guesthouses.

6. Safari Adventures in South Africa on a Budget

Best Cheap Safari Tips

Who says safaris are just for luxury travelers? Try self-drive safaris or camp inside national parks for a fraction of the cost.
